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ows are defined by their vertical sliding panes, which are often made from wood. These windows generally consist of 2 frames, called sashes, that move separately within a single frame. This design not just provides ventilation but likewise improves the aesthetic beauty of structures. In spite of their beauty, sash windows are vulnerable to numerous concerns, including:
Wood rotDraftsPoor insulationDamaged cords or wheelsMisalignment
Proper maintenance is important, as neglect can result in more serious problems needing comprehensive repair or replacement.

Common Sash Window Repairs
Sash window repair experts consistently handle a range of issues. Below are some common repairs they undertake:
Wood Rot Repair: This involves dealing with the existing wood or changing decayed sections with brand-new materials.Glazing Replacement: If the glass is broken or fogged, experts supply glazing services to restore clarity and effectiveness.Repainting and Finishing: Many sash windows require a fresh coat of paint or varnish to secure the wood and enhance looks.New Weather Stripping: Inserting new weather condition stripping can considerably decrease drafts and enhance energy performance.Wheel and Cord Replacement: Worn-out cables and sheaves can be replaced to bring back the performance of the window sliding mechanism.Table: Common Sash Window Issues and SolutionsProblemDescriptionSolutionWood RotWear and tear of wood due to moistureWood treatment or replacementDraftsAir leakages around the windowWeather condition removing setupMisalignmentDifficulty in opening or closing the sashesRealignment and repairBroken GlassCracked or missing panesGlazing or window replacementPaint PeelingWeakening paint surfaceRemoving and repaintingFrequently Asked Questions About Sash Window Repair1.
